Where can one get free credit rating report from?

Consumers are entitled by law to a free credit report‰ÛÓwhich is simply a record of your borrowing and repayment history‰ÛÓbut the numerical scores derived from these reports will cost you, in part because credit-reporting agencies aren't required by law to provide them for free to consumers along with the reports.

Is there an online source for free credit report scores?

You can visit the federal site www.annualcreditreport.com. This allows a free credit report from the major credit reporting agencies yearly. This is a great tool to check your credit without signing up for any services at other sites that say they offer free scores.


What is the purpose of transunion credit bureau?

The TransUnion Credit Bureau, or TransUnion Canada, is an international organization that was founded in 1989; it is one of two major credit reporting agencies in Canada. It allows its customers to view their credit scores, reports, and manage credit debt.
